1.

An object is projected at an angle of elevation of 450 with a velocity of 100 m/s. Calculate its (i) range (ii) time of flight

Explanation / Answer

i) given that angle of elevation theta = 45 degrees

initial velocity is u = 100 m/sec

range is R = u^2*sin(2*theta)/g

for theta = 45 degrees ,range is maximum

Rmax = u^2*sin(2*45)/g


Rmax = u^2*1/g


Rmax = u^2/g

Rmax = 100^2/9.81

Rmax = 1019.4 m

ii)

time of flight T

T = 2*u*sin(theta)/g

T = 2*100*sin(45)/9.81

T = 14.4 sec
